People ask me ALL the time “Stacey, why do men/women leave?”
My answer is always the same, a relationship starts to break down when one partner is not getting his/her needs met at high levels and on a consistent basis by the other partner.
A partner will LEAVE the relationship (either emotionally or physically) when they give up the HOPE that they can ever get their needs met at high levels and on a consistent basis, by this partner.

There are three key points I want to share with you today about meeting your partners needs and getting your needs met in your intimate relationship.
Number One: You have to give it, to get it! You need to meet your partner’s needs first! Yes, you go first! Look, I say this all the time…it’s YOUR relationship, you either have to live in it, or live through leaving it…so you might as well do what works and create the relationship you want now!
Here’s the tricky part, as I said on Friday’s live call, you have to be careful here because most people GIVE love the way they want to receive it, but that’s not how your partner needs to GET it!
This is why so many people say “I GIVE and give and give…and nothing works.” That’s because you are giving what works for YOU and not for them! Give love the way your partner needs to receive it!
Number Two: If you want your partner to meet your needs, you must ASK for what you want! This is not optional honey. If you are a woman, let me be direct and blunt with you (as if I work any other way), you have to give him the answers to the test darling….and NO it’s not any less romantic or loving if you TELL him!

Number Three: You must RECEIVE what your partner does for you and LET them WIN! Seriously, I see this every day! Ladies, I’m going to ask you to take a serious moment here to get real and ask yourself….How easy am I making it for him to WIN?? Can I easily be made happy??
Men are not like DOGS. If they continually fail you, most men will not just keep trying and trying and trying and trying (not a man in his masculine….maybe a “pleaser” will, but not a masculine man). A man will decide if it’s WINable or NOT win-able and take
action.
So when I say that a partner will leave when they give up the hope that they can ever get their needs met with this partner. A man has a NEED to provide for you. Are you receiving it?? And if you are saying “no, because he doesn’t give me what I want” are you telling him exactly what you want, the way you want it and how you want it…in a happy, generous, giving way that allows him to receive the answers to the test without feeling like you are scolding him like some little kid?! When you do these three things,
GIVE to your partner first
Tell him or her how to meet your needs
Receive what your partner gives you and allow them to win
Your relationship will shift dramatically!!!
